In the mix: round 13
afl.com.au

Richmond

Despite several senior players being dropped back to the VFL, nobody playing for Coburg did enough to demand a spot in the senior team. With debutant Tyrone Vickery playing well against the Eagles, the Tigers selection committee has a winning team that needs no changes. After a week’s break, all should be fresh and raring to go. Young defender Will Thursfield was quiet, but it was only his third game since coming back into the side.
